Lankaran (Azerbaijani: Lənkəran, , Talysh: Lankon) is a city in Azerbaijan, on the coast of the Caspian Sea, near the southern border with Iran. As of 2021, the city had a population of 89,300. It is next to, but independent of, Lankaran District. The city forms a distinct first-order division of Azerbaijan.

The city is mostly populated by the Talysh people,[3][4][5] and serves as the main urban centre of this people and its ethnic homeland, Talish (Talyshstan).[6][7][8] Historically, the city was the capital of the Iranian province of Talish, of Talysh Khanate, of Russian Lenkoran uezd, of Provisional Military Dictatorship of Mughan, of Mughan Soviet Republic and of Talysh-Mughan Autonomous Republic.
